TSEM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

156 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Tower Semiconductor (TSEM)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$1.02B — down 21% from $1.28B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 29 funds closed out of TSEM and 18 opened new positions — a net loss of 11 holders — while 54 trimmed existing stakes and 59 added.

The largest buyer was Senvest Management, adding an estimated $37.2M. The largest seller was Wellington Management Group, cutting an estimated $59.6M.
